
“I never considered a difference of opinion in politics, in religion, in philosophy, as cause for withdrawing from a friend.” — Thomas Jefferson to William Hamilton on April 22, 1800
After the 2016 election, social media was akin to the desert wasteland from Mad Max- a hostile, apocalyptic environment, and every man is for themselves. There were millions of vitriolic messages from angry Democrats directed at Republicans across all media platforms and equal response from satisfied Republicans.
After a couple of weeks or so, when the initial waves of outrage died down, the “friends > politics” memes began to spread like a juicy rumor in high school hallways.
